ABSTRACT:
A plurality of identical images are formed in a single output image area in a partially superimposed relationship. The image data processing unit is provided with a memory unit for storing image data corresponding to the identical images. A reading signal generating unit generates a plurality of reading signals used for reading out the image data in the memory unit. Each of the reading signals provides information for an area in which one identical image is to be formed. A selecting unit selects one of the reading signals supplied by the reading signal generating unit. The selection being performed when the areas, in each of which one image is to be formed, the image being identical, are at least partially superimposed with each other. The memory unit outputs image data stored therein in accordance with the selected reading signal supplied by the selecting unit.
